Intracellular localization of PLD2

A Organelle Total gold particles (%)
Endoplasmic reticulum 7.6  ± 2.2
Golgi apparatus 19.2  ± 0.2
Plasma membrane 15.7  ± 5.0
Mitochondria 6.6  ± 0.6
Nucleus 20.5  ± 9.0
Cytoplasm 21.9  ± 1.5
Caveolae 8.5  ± 2.7
B Distribution of PLD2 within organelles Total gold particles (%)
Golgi apparatus
 Cisternae 5.9
± 4.1
 Rims 94.1
Plasma membrane
 Membrane 73.8
± 6.7
 Filopodia 26.2
C Golgi rim fraction (%) PLD2 Golgi rim enrichment (fold) PLD1 Golgi rim enrichment (fold)
16.6  ± 0.3 80.2 1.7

A: The intracellular localization of PLD2 immunoreactive gold particles was quantitated from electron micrographs of GH3 cells (N = 58; MATERIALS AND METHODS). The fraction of gold particles on caveolae was quantified independently of the plasma membrane fraction. 

B: The numbers of gold particles distributed on Golgi cisternal rims and plasma membrane filopodia were expressed as a percentage of the total immunoreactive gold localized on the respective organelle. 

C: The fraction of Golgi rims relative to cisternae was quantitated from electron micrographs of GH3 cells (N = 178) and the relative enrichment of immunoreactive PLD2 gold particles in rims was determined (MATERIALS AND METHODS).
